xbox live through a proxy server

Hi all,

I have (sneakily) brought my xbox 360 to school (I'm a boarder) but we have a proxy server which the xbox doesn't seem to be able to get past.

On the PC the proxy server address is 10.2.0.32 on port 8080, and I need to use a username and password to log on to the net.

I'm 99.9% sure it's impossible for me to play online with my 360 from here, but there are some pretty clever people on this site and if there was a way to play I'm sure someone can help me out! Is there any way to configure the xbox? Or even to connect to xbox live through my PC?

Re: xbox live through a proxy server

You can't do anything on the xbox, your best bet is to connect your Xbox to your PC, connect the PC to the net (enter password etc) and then try to connect.

No guarantees of course, but that's what I'd be trying.
